Study on the Use of Hybrid Coconut Coir Fiber With Polyester Resin Bqtn 157 as Composite Material Matrix

Abstract

The use of natural fibers as reinforcement of composites in recent years has been developing very rapidly. The purpose of this study is to investigate the mechanical properties i.e. tensile strength, impact strength and flexural strength of composites coir fiber. In the future this material can be used for vehicle accessories, ceilings and cabinet and will be able to replace the wood, eternit, bamboo and gipsun which are high price and lower water resistance.The research material made with coconut coir fiber as reinforcement and matrix resin unsaturated polyester resin BQTN 157, with 1% hardener types MEKPO (Methyl Ethyl Ketone Peroxide) and fiber treatment by 5% NaOH. Production methods are press hand lay-up and the variations of fiber volume fraction are 0, 10, 20, and 30% Testing of mechanical properties of the composite tensile strength using standard ASTM E8 M-09.J
